My 17 has developed an issue with the AM/FM radio where it doesnt get signal and seems to be getting feedback somewhere. The noise is not a static like inbetween channels. Its a screech. I never listen to AM/FM so its not that big of a deal but kind of annoying when the radio defaults to AM/FM. Any ideas?

Have you pulled the antenna off to see if there is any rust on the connection part?

I know that has happened before with some other vehicles I’ve had.

Next step would be to check and see if you can find the cable, pull anything off you need to get to it. Look for nicks or frays anywhere. Or water inside of the connection at the fender.

Is the 120v inverter on all the time or rarely used?
